Great video, last year went up from Limone to Vesio and then on to Tignale and down to the lake and over the main road back to Limone, also very nice and good for the legs..
If you go up to Vesio you can also do the Passo Nota, if you want more climbing and then down the old WW1 path back to Vesio, only with the MTB,
